Brookstone Bay Colt Posts Fastest New Mexican Spring Futurity Trial Time
RSS Feeds Friday, March 25, 2011

PK Bay, a chestnut colt by Brookstone Bay racing for David Barrett and Sue H. May, is the fastest qualifier to the April 10, $120,000-added New Mexican Spring Futurity (RG1) at Sunland Park.

Making his career debut in the fifth of eight trials, PK Bay defeated third-fastest qualifier Sparklin Royal by one length while covering 300 yards in :14.878 and earning a 98 speed index. Jacky Martin rode the colt for trainer Fred Danley.

Second-fastest qualifier Miner Maniac won the seventh heat by three-quarters of a length as the 2-1 favorite. Ridden by Esgar Ramirez for owner Esau Hermosillo and trainer Salvador Soto, the bay Sixes Royal colt stopped the timer in 15.017 while making his first lifetime start.
